The 25 Most Beautiful Metro Stations in the World

8. Olaias Station

Location: Lisbon, Portugal

With colored tiles in a variety of geometric shapes covering its surfaces, Olaias Station is nowhere near being like the dark and grungy spaces of traditional train stations.

image via

blog comments powered by Disqus